USGS 13173500 SUCCOR CREEK AT MOUTH NR HOMEDALE ID

PROVISIONAL DATA SUBJECT TO REVISION

Click to hidestation-specific text

LOCATION.--Lat 43° 37'04", long 116° 57'14" (NAD27), in SE1/4 SW1/4 SE1/4 sec.5, T.3 N., R.5 W., Owyhee County, Hydrologic Unit 17050103, Homedale quad., on left bank at downstream side of Highway 19 bridge crossing, and 1 mi west of Homedale.

DRAINAGE AREA.--413 mi2.

PERIOD OF RECORD.--April 1903 to December 1909 (fragmentary), 1963-64, 1970, 1977, 1980 (miscellaneous measurements only), August 1988 to July 1993 (discontinued). Prior to 1988, published as "Sucker Creek".

REVISED RECORDS.--WDR ID-90-1: 1990 (M).

GAGE.--Water-stage records. Elevation of gage is 2,270 ft above NGVD of 1929, from topographic map. April 1903 to December 1909, at site 0.5 mi downstream at different datum.

REMARKS.--Several diversions upstream for irrigation.

EXTREMES FOR PERIOD OF RECORD.--Maximum discharge, 5,750 ft3/s Aug. 13, 1990, gage height, 8.47 ft, from rating curve extended above 645 ft3/s on basis of slope-area measurement of peak flow; no flow for many days prior to 1988.

EXTREMES OUTSIDE PERIOD OF RECORD.--Flood of Feb. 1, 1963, reached a discharge of 13,300 ft3/s, by slope-area measurement.
